						 <p>Workaround would be</p> <div class="code"> <pre> <code>[div] [include section-1] [/div] [div] [include section-2] [/div] [div] [include section-3] [/div]</code> </pre></div> <p>in section-N wiki-pages you can use headings and the "edit section" option.</p> <p>Hope this helps till we get rid of this.</p>
